#259701 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#259701 is composed of 14.5% red, 59.2%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 99.3%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 105.6 degrees, a saturation of 98.7% and a lightness of 29.8%. #259701 color hex could be obtained by blending #4aff02 with #002f00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#259701
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040f00 is the darkest color, while #fbfffa is the lightest one.
